Total Points: 120 test-category points
Part I: MLA Format: Each bullet is worth five points each,
except for the final bullet point. The final bullet is worth 20
points: Total: 60 points.
❏ Paper has a header (student’s last name and the page number) in the upper right-hand
corner of the paper in Times New Roman font size 12.
For example:
Brazill 1
❏ Paper has a heading on the first page of the paper, following this format:
Souriya Sample
Mrs. Hughes
CP World Literature
22 May 2017
❏ Paper is in Times New Roman font size 12, double-spaced with no highlighting.
❏ The list of works cited entries is the last page of the paper.
❏ The entries of the works cited list are in alphabetical order by author’s last name. If no
author is listed, the entries are listed in alphabetical order by the article title. If the works
cited list includes both works written by an author, and works with only article titles, the
works that have a designated author are listed first in alphabetical order, followed by the
works having only article titles. Here’s an example:
Works Cited
Catherwood, Christopher, and Leslie Alan Horvitz. “Armenian Genocide.” Encyclopedia of War
Crimes and Genocide, Facts on File, 2006. Modern World History,
online.infobase.com/HRC/LearningCenter/Details/3?articleId=271122, Accessed 22
March 2017.
“Armenian Genocide.” History.com. A&E Television Networks, 2010,
www.history.com/topics/armenian-genocide, Accessed 4 April 2017.
❏ In-text citations are in parentheses.
❏ In-text citations using the author’s last name are typed correctly, i.e., (Catherwood and
Horvitz).
❏ In-text citations using the article’s title is in quotation marks, and in parentheses, i.e.,
(“Armenian Genocide”).
❏ The list of works cited accurately matches the student’s in-text citations. If sources are
cited within the text of the paper, but are not listed in the Works Cited, the student’s
paper is deducted twenty points. Or, if sources are included on the Works Cited
page, but are not included as an in-text citation, then the student’s paper is
deducted twenty points. The purpose of this paper was to learn how to correctly cite
research; I cannot award a paper with incorrect research a high score.
Part II: Content: 60 points total: TEN POINTS EACH:
❏ Introduction includes a narrative hook, and introduction includes background
information.
❏ Introduction includes a thesis statement that takes a stand and previews its supporting
points.
❏ Main body paragraphs are revised and edited, and have very few errors that do not
interfere with meaning.
❏ Main body paragraphs include the student’s explanation/arguments; the research supports
the student’s argument.
❏ The paper’s research includes two verifiable and reliable sources.
❏ Conclusion restates paper’s main ideas and does not introduce any new ideas.
